导读:
1. MongoDB是一个非关系型的数据库管理系统,它使用文档来存储数据 。
2. MongoDB的特点是具有高可扩展性、灵活性和高性能等优势 。
3. 本文将介绍MongoDB的工作原理、数据模型、查询语言以及应用场景 。
正文:
1. MongoDB的工作原理
MongoDB采用BSON(Binary JSON)格式来存储数据,它支持多个节点的分布式架构,并且可以自动进行数据分片和负载均衡 。MongoDB还提供了强大的复制机制 , 可以实现数据的高可靠性和容错性 。
2. MongoDB的数据模型
MongoDB的数据模型采用文档(Document)来表示数据,每个文档都是由键值对组成的 。与传统的关系型数据库不同 , MongoDB的文档可以包含任意数量和类型的字段,而且可以嵌套其他文档或数组 。
3. MongoDB的查询语言
MongoDB的查询语言采用JSON格式,可以通过简单的操作符和函数实现高效的数据查询和聚合 。MongoDB还支持地理空间查询和全文搜索等功能 。
4. MongoDB的应用场景
由于MongoDB具有高可扩展性、灵活性和高性能等优势,它被广泛应用于互联网应用、移动应用、物联网、大数据分析等领域 。例如 , MongoDB可以用来存储用户生成的内容、日志数据、实时数据、地理位置数据等 。
总结:
【MongoDB采用Pyhon语言编写 mongodb采用】MongoDB是一种非关系型的数据库管理系统 , 它采用文档来存储数据,并具有高可扩展性、灵活性和高性能等优势 。本文介绍了MongoDB的工作原理、数据模型、查询语言以及应用场景,希望能够对读者了解MongoDB有所帮助 。
推荐阅读
- mongodb 2.2
- mongodb 并发写 mongodb发送邮件
- mongodb监听变化 监控mongodb脚本
- 如何启用鹏霄服务器? 鹏霄服务器怎么投产
- mysql配置文件详解 mysql配置参数详解